The color calculator is just that. You are crossing breeds?  Are there different breeds? I have heard some say they are all one breed with just variation in colors, is that right or wrong?

It almost seems  "breeds" are kind of arbitrary. Even with chickens, take my Creamettes,  They have leghorn and I have no idea what in their background. Yet they are considered a breed.


If I cross my Creamettes with a Barred rock can I just decide it is a new breed?

If Ginger was to live (which he will not) and I crossed him with another like him eventually making a blind strain of turkeys could I call them a breed?
To have a breed recognized by the American poultry society, it must be stable( you can't have a breed producing bourbon reds and regal reds) it must be maintained for five years by five breeders if I remember correctly....
